Background and Context
A Brief History of Blockchain
Originally emerging as the underlying technology for Bitcoin, blockchain has evolved rapidly into a key infrastructure component for secure and verifiable transactions. Its decentralized nature offers a robust defense against tampering, making it ideal for industries that demand high levels of security and transparency such as finance, healthcare, and supply chain management. Early applications were limited to cryptocurrencies, but today blockchain finds utility in smart contracts, digital identity management, and interoperability among different networks.
The Azure Ecosystem
Microsoft Azure is one of the world’s leading cloud computing platforms. With its Blockchain-as-a-Service (BaaS) offering, Azure simplifies blockchain integration by providing pre-built templates, developer tools, and seamless integration with other Azure services like AI, IoT, and big data analytics. Azure’s move into expanded blockchain offerings demonstrates its strategy of merging cloud capabilities with blockchain’s decentralized security. Azure’s approach is designed not only for developers and enterprises but also for innovators looking to explore emerging opportunities.

Core Concepts and Features
Azure’s blockchain services now feature a host of improvements designed to drive higher adoption and simplify blockchain development. Below are some of the enhanced features:
1. Simplified Development
Azure BaaS now offers a suite of developer tools and templates that make blockchain application development more accessible. This streamlined framework allows developers to focus on application logic rather than intricate protocol details.
2. Interoperability and Integration
Azure supports multiple blockchain frameworks and ledger technologies, including Ethereum and Hyperledger Fabric. This interoperability enables businesses to integrate blockchain solutions with legacy systems and emerging technologies. Seamless cloud integration allows users to combine blockchain with other Azure services, unlocking capabilities in data analytics and IoT.
3. Scalability and Security
The service is designed to provide enterprise-grade security that meets rigorous compliance standards while scaling massive transaction volumes. By leveraging Microsoft’s robust cloud infrastructure, Azure ensures that blockchain networks remain secure even as deployments grow in size and complexity. Applications and Use Cases
Financial Transactions and Smart Contracts
Blockchain’s decentralized ledger ability has already revolutionized financial services. Azure leverages smart contracts to execute automated, secure, and transparent financial agreements. The benefits include:
- Reduced transaction fees: By removing intermediaries.
- Improved settlement times: Near real-time execution of transactions.
- Enhanced trust: Transparency and immutability ensure that all parties share verified data.

Supply Chain Management
Blockchain enables detailed traceability in supply chains. For example, Walmart’s use of blockchain to track produce shipments for better food safety illustrates the technology’s potential at scale. Using Azure, companies can:
- Track the origin of goods.
- Verify authenticity.
- Reduce the risk of counterfeiting.
This application not only improves efficiency but also increases consumer trust by validating product histories.
Healthcare and Data Privacy
In healthcare, secure patient data management is paramount. Blockchain can help by providing a tamper-proof way to store sensitive records. Azure’s secure blockchain services support healthcare organizations in:
- Protecting patient records.
- Managing drug supply chains.
- Ensuring data transparency in clinical trials.
Integrating blockchain while using Azure’s cloud solutions ensures both scalability and compliance with regulatory standards.

Challenges and Limitations
Even with the impressive promise of blockchain technology and Azure’s robust offerings, several challenges persist:
Regulatory Uncertainties
Many regions still wrestle with regulatory frameworks that govern blockchain and cryptocurrencies. Navigating these rules is complex, particularly when financial data and consumer privacy are at stake. Companies must invest in legal expertise and risk management strategies to ensure compliance.
Scalability and Throughput
Even as Azure provides enterprise-grade solutions, blockchain networks may face performance bottlenecks when transaction volumes spike. Integration Complexities
Integrating blockchain technology with existing systems is challenging. Businesses must invest in training and infrastructure upgrades to fully leverage blockchain’s benefits. Interoperability—while a core tenet—is a work in progress across some platforms, with projects such as Arbitrum addressing these challenges.
Energy Consumption
Although many blockchain platforms are moving towards more efficient consensus mechanisms, concerns about energy consumption remain. Sustainable blockchain practices, as highlighted in Sustainable Blockchain Practices, are essential for long-term viability.
Security Risks
While blockchain is inherently secure, vulnerabilities can still emerge from smart contract bugs or integration flaws. Ongoing efforts in code auditing and best practices in smart contract design are critical to mitigate such risks.
